Some of you may be aware of a charity challenge, I organised back in October which was featured in the programme at the Burnley game.
Basically to raise money for macmillan , a group of us travelled to all 92 professional football clubs in a time limit of 92 hours which I am proud to say we beat clocking up 2600 miles in the process and raising £1500 so far. Although as I work for Boots they have offered to match an extra £500 towards our efforts.
Anyway the club have been great and Paul Barber offered us a signed shirt from this season and also the amazing opportunity to have it presented on the pitch at half time during a game which will be the Wigan game in a few weeks.
Ideally you should already have a ticket for the game if you are bidding.
